What is a Natal Chart?
Definition: A natal chart, also known as a birth chart, is a snapshot of the sky at the exact moment of your birth. It maps the positions of the planets, the sun, and the moon, along with other astrological points, such as the Ascendant and Midheaven, in the twelve houses of the zodiac.
Details and Examples:
- Purpose: The natal chart serves as a blueprint of your personality, strengths, weaknesses, life path, and potential challenges. It reflects your unique cosmic imprint and is used to understand your inherent traits and tendencies.
- Components: Key components include the sun sign, moon sign, rising sign (Ascendant), and the positions of other planets like Mercury, Venus, and Mars. Each planet's position in a sign and house provides specific insights into different aspects of your life.
- Example: If your sun is in Leo in the 5th house, it suggests a vibrant and creative personality with a strong desire for self-expression and recognition.

What is a Transit Chart?
Definition: A transit chart shows the current positions of the planets and how they interact with the positions in your natal chart. It is used to predict how ongoing planetary movements might influence your life.
Details and Examples:
- Purpose: Transit charts help astrologers understand the timing of events, changes, and developments in your life. They reveal how current planetary energies are influencing your natal chart.
- Components: Key transits include aspects formed by transiting planets to natal planets, such as conjunctions, squares, and trines.
- Example: A transit of Jupiter conjunct your natal Venus might indicate a period of growth and expansion in your relationships or finances.

How Do Natal and Transit Charts Work Together?
Integration: While the natal chart provides a static picture of your inherent traits and potential, the transit chart adds a dynamic layer, showing how current planetary movements activate or challenge those traits over time.
- Natal Chart as a Foundation: Think of your natal chart as the foundation of your astrological profile. It remains constant throughout your life.
- Transit Chart as a Dynamic Influence: The transit chart is ever-changing, reflecting the ongoing movement of planets and their influence on your natal chart. It helps to forecast potential events and personal growth phases.

How often do transit charts change?
Transit charts change constantly as planets move through the zodiac. The influence of a transit can last from a few hours to several months, depending on the planet involved.
Can a transit chart predict specific events?
While transit charts can indicate periods of potential change or growth, they do not predict specific events. They highlight times when certain energies are more prominent, which can guide decision-making.
How do I know which transits are most important for me?
Important transits are those involving outer planets like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, Neptune, and Pluto, as they move slowly and have a significant impact. Personal transits involving your sun, moon, or rising sign are also noteworthy.
